Posted by dlinkous on 02-02-2017 08:56 PM:

send all an email and here is the response one sent back:

This bill passed the House Rules Committee earlier this week. The version that passed was significantly different than the original.
The substitute provides that, after appropriate notice, any dog owner or custodian who, without permission, allows a dog to roam onto the land of another both for the purpose of hunting or chasing game and in a manner that unduly burdens the landowner’s use and enjoyment of the property be subject to a civil penalty of $100 for the first occurrence and $250 for the second and subsequent occurrence on the same property.

The substitute specifies (i) that notice must be in writing or by a posted sign, (ii) that there can be no more than one actionable violation within a 24 hour period, irrespective of the number of dogs involved, and (iii) that the landowner is not to restrain or detain the dog except for purposes of prompt identification.

Penalties for violations of the statute will be received by the locality (not the landowner) and will only be imposed by a court after a landowner has proven with exceptional evidence that the statute has been violated.

Posted by wdingus on 02-06-2017 03:52 PM:

HB 1900

HB 1900 was defeated this morning by a single vote. For now it is dead but can be brought up for reconsideration should some of the legislators think they can swing one or two votes.
